                  @paco the back of the thermoworks reader says it is a type k thermocouple. They are very standard. There will be a million examples projects if you google “esphone type k thermocouple” that will guide you in the right direction.

                  A quick search of my own finds https://esphome.io/components/sensor/max6675/ which uses a MAX6675 chip to read the probe

                            @paco Exactly, and that's why you want to look into ESPHome, which is an addon for Home Assistant which let's you add custom devices to your existing HA setup quite easily (if all goes well). These custom devices will usually be based on ESP32 and the likes.
